Mike (N9YB) and I (N9FN) were once again at the QTH of Ken (WB9WYR) and
operated most of the 12 hours available. There were several signals we
couldn't pull out over the S9 +10 noise level on 40/80 at times.
Rigs were IC-751A for Mike running CW, I was on my 756pro.
Antennas were B&W all band folded dipole at 140', B&W 20/40 dipole at 45',
and a vertical wire about 80' or 90' in a tree with an Icom AH4 tuner and 4
random length radials.
As everyone else noted, the bands were pretty lousy in general. It was
frustrating to call CQ time after time with no responses. It was still a
fun time.
